ARK1000 is great for DOS, but it's somewhat limited for Windows. Essentially the 2MB upgrade only adds a few interlaced modes, so you'll be limited to 16M colours in 640x480 and 64k colours at 800x600. For PCI you're probably better off going S3.

ODwilly wrote:

What is the ram called to upgrade these cards anyway? I have a few of these cards with empty sockets laying around and only one in use that is actually populated (Diamond s3 trio 64)

It depends on the card. Some use standard DRAM, others EDO. The best way to be sure is to look up a datasheet for the existing chips model number. That will tell you the memory type. It's also important to note the speed of the chips already installed (usually 60ns or 70ns in older cards, but can go down to 35ns in newer ones) and only install chips with equal rating. I've seen cards upgraded with faster chips but I don't know how reliable that is.
